We’ve been prayerful since the considerations for the move were introduced. We are building our youth on a rock of Christ’s teachings, prayer, and the study of the scriptures and will be carrying this over to a place that will serve as a monument to His presence.  The youth are getting excited at the thought of having a building to invite friends to, a place where they can come and involve themselves however much they feel called. This new building will serve to give us a larger fellowship, Bible study, and worship area.  This new building will provide us with the space to offer newcomers a home and will offer new amenities to our youth group members.  With our Savior’s involvement in our move to a new church home, our dreams and plans for the future will only serve as a template for His perfect plan.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-family:arial;"&gt;      &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:100%;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-family:arial;"&gt;We recognize that the Christian life is not an easy life to pursue, especially through the teenage years.  Our goal is to create Christ followers that don’t just follow the name of Christians, but seek Christ’s guidance through every event life has to offer.  We are currently structuring our youth to prepare for discipleship in the world.  One of our first steps toward this discipleship is the mission trip we will take to Mexico during spring break, where we will build homes.  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-family:arial;"&gt;      &l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:100%;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-family:arial;"&gt;We appreciate the level of commitment Bridgeview has towards the youth group, everything from the snack suppers to the transportation of youth to and from church.  The involvement of the congregation is necessary for the survival of a youth program. Because we, too, are at a turning point, Paul’s words speak to the congregation of Bridgeview in Norman, Oklahoma, as we embark on our building campaign. We have purchased land, we have commissioned architects, and we now seek to fund a building.  This is indeed a time for prayer.  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-family:arial;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:100%;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-family:arial;"&gt;We invite you to “devote yourselves to prayer” during a daylong Prayer Vigil on Saturday, February 20, in the sanctuary at Bridgeview.  Throughout the day, continuously, we will pray, each individual or family for a thirty-minute time slot, their prayers joined to those of the next member when the new half hour begins.
